QUESTION

If your driver’s license is expired and you were injured driving someone’s car can you still sue without getting in trouble?

Was the other driver at fault for the accident? If so, you should retain counsel here in Florida for contingency fee representation which means you don't pay anything unless you win. An unlicensed driver who is involved in a traffic crash isn't automatically liable simply by virtue of being without a valid license. Rather, liability depends on where negligence lies.
